Overview
- Regionalliga side FV Illertissen overcame a 2–3 deficit to draw 3–3 with 1. FC Nürnberg and then secured a 6–5 shootout win to reach the second round.
- 1. FC Köln appeared set for an upset before Eric Martel and Ísak Bergmann Johannesson struck in the sixth and eighth minutes of stoppage time to claim a 2–1 victory at Jahn Regensburg.
- FC Schalke 04 required extra time to beat 1. FC Lok Leipzig when substitute Bryan Lasme netted the lone goal in the 107th minute.
- The Schalke–Leipzig match was briefly halted after allegations of discriminatory chants toward Christopher Antwi-Adjei, which referees and stadium staff were unable to verify.
- Borussia Mönchengladbach endured a 3–2 win over Atlas Delmenhorst after twice relinquishing the lead, reflecting a broader pattern of favored clubs advancing only through late goals or tense finishes.
